Section 44 provides that where a “divorce order” has been made, proceedings for property settlement shall not be instituted after the expiration of 12 months following the order coming into effect. The Full Court considered the father’s appeal against orders that parenting proceedings occur in China as opposed to Australia. The father was an Australian citizen who had resided in China for fifteen years. The father attempted to keep the children in Australia following a family holiday to Australia. A relevant factor was the estimated 2-year delay should proceedings occur in Australia. In New Zealand, the KiwiSaver scheme is very similar to Australian family law lawyers sydney superannuation. New Zealand Superannuation is a universal pension payment for New Zealand citizens or residents aged over 65. Savings under KiwiSaver will fall under relationship property to be divided (s8 PRA).

The property application is called “ancillary relief” and “attached” to the divorce. The jurisdiction to apply for a divorce is therefore more relevant to prospective property settlement applicants in Hong Kong than it is to prospective property settlement applicants in Australia and New Zealand. There are limited circumstances where the court will grant leave to enable financial matters to be dealt with even though the divorce was obtained elsewhere.
